R.I.P. Jeff Hanneman

Jeff Hanneman, guitarist for Slayer, died in hospital on Thursday. He was 49. He suffered liver failure, connected with the rare flesh-eating disease he contracted a couple of years ago, said to be from a spider bite. R.I.P. Bob Brozman

Bob Brozman, guitarist, ethnomusicologist, collector, slide-guitar virtuoso, wizard of the National Resophonic – master of so many musical styles – has died. He was 59 years old.
